共计 1290 个字符,预计需要花费 4 分钟才能阅读完成。
背景痛点
- 小米 MIUI 系统对非官方应用商店的限制策略
MIUI 系统默认会阻止来自非官方应用商店的 APK 安装,这主要是出于安全考虑。系统会检测应用的来源,并对未知来源的应用进行警告或直接阻止安装。为此,用户需要先在设置中开启 ” 允许安装未知来源应用 ” 的选项。

- 进入设置 > 更多设置 > 开发者选项
- 找到 ” 允许安装未知来源应用 ” 并启用
-
对于某些机型,可能还需要在应用权限管理中单独授权
-
ChatGPT 安卓版区域分发限制的底层原因
ChatGPT 官方应用在某些地区不可用,这主要是由于内容分发网络 (CDN) 节点会检测用户 IP 地理位置。这种限制通常基于以下技术实现:
- DNS 解析会根据用户 IP 返回不同的结果
- CDN 边缘节点会验证请求头中的地理位置信息
- 应用内可能包含区域检测逻辑
技术方案
- 官方 APK 获取方案
推荐通过可信的第三方 APK 分发平台获取官方版本,如 APKMirror。这些平台会验证 APK 的签名指纹,确保文件未被篡改。
- 访问 APKMirror 网站搜索 ”ChatGPT”
- 选择标有 ”Uploaded by APKMirror Staff” 的版本
-
下载前验证包名是否为 ”com.openai.chatgpt”
-
ADB 调试安装方法
对于某些无法直接安装的情况,可以使用 ADB 工具进行安装。以下是完整命令示例:
adb install --bypass-low-target-sdk-block ChatGPT.apk
--bypass-low-target-sdk-block:绕过低版本 SDK 限制- 如果安装失败,可以尝试添加
-r参数进行覆盖安装 - 常见错误处理:
- INSTALL_FAILED_VERSION_DOWNGRADE:使用
-d参数允许降级安装 - INSTALL_PARSE_FAILED_NO_CERTIFICATES:APK 签名验证失败
- INSTALL_FAILED_VERSION_DOWNGRADE:使用
安全实践
- 校验 APK 签名
使用 keytool 验证 APK 签名指纹是否与 OpenAI 官方一致:
keytool -printcert -jarfile ChatGPT.apk
官方证书指纹应为(示例):
SHA1: 12:34:56:78:90:AB:CD:EF:12:34:56:78:90:AB:CD:EF:12:34:56:78
- 网络请求代理风险
如果需要使用代理访问 ChatGPT 服务,请务必注意:
- 避免使用公共代理服务器
- 配置系统级 VPN 比应用级代理更安全
- 检查证书锁定 (pinning) 是否生效
避坑指南
- MIUI 优化选项处理
MIUI 的电池优化可能会阻止 ChatGPT 后台运行:
- 进入设置 > 电池与性能
- 选择 ” 应用智能省电 ”
-
找到 ChatGPT 并设置为 ” 无限制 ”
-
国际版与国内版 ROM 差异
-
国际版 ROM 内置 GMS 服务,可直接从 Play 商店安装
- 国内版 ROM 需要自行安装 GMS 框架
- 刷国际版 ROM 可能影响保修,需谨慎操作
官方资源
结语
作为技术开发者,我们在追求功能实现的同时,更应该注重安全性。通过本文介绍的方法,小米手机用户可以安全地获取和使用 ChatGPT 应用。如果在安装过程中遇到任何问题,建议优先参考官方文档,避免使用来历不明的修改版 APK,以确保数据和设备安全。
